Output ef58716293cd3363c61823befb268c2e371c28e826f51e29be6b7ea1e7c8f57f:0

value
13722110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e918095c242c192925b309e7e02445449e082923 OP_EQUAL
address
3NwWAL5usDrd1gBx6E2Nr8Rz5E35cdxMAk
transaction
ef58716293cd3363c61823befb268c2e371c28e826f51e29be6b7ea1e7c8f57f
confirmations
362823
spent
true